About the Role

At Johnson & Johnson, we believe health is everything. Our strength in healthcare innovation empowers us to build a world where complex diseases are prevented, treated, and cured, where treatments are smarter and less invasive, and solutions are personal. Through our expertise in Innovative Medicine and MedTech, we are uniquely positioned to innovate across the full spectrum of healthcare solutions today to deliver the breakthroughs of tomorrow, and profoundly impact health for humanity. The role of Director, Patient Experience Marketing - Neuroscience involves shaping patient fulfillment, onboarding, and adherence strategies to support the end-to-end patient experience for Neuroscience therapies. The position requires collaboration across various teams to deliver, measure, and optimize the patient journey, ensuring more patients start and stay on therapy.

Key Responsibilities

  • Coach, develop and motivate direct report(s).
  • Develop an end-to-end patient engagement strategy that supports patients in starting and staying on prescribed treatments by utilizing research, data, market dynamics, and competitive assessments to inform strategic choices.
  • Advance health equity by uncovering disparities and developing strategies to support better treatment outcomes for underserved populations.
  • Engage patients, caregivers, and providers in co-creating and continuously optimizing solutions.
  • Define KPIs and establish metrics and goals for Px fulfillment, onboarding, and adherence strategy and solutions.
  • Inform and approve requirements for Px solutions, with a focus on seamless and coordinated support across solution types.
  • Lead communications planning and development (targeting, messaging, creative, channels) and training in support of Px programs.
  • Report on and be accountable for Px performance through the build and utilization of dashboards, research, and analytics.
  • Support Px business planning efforts for Neuroscience, ensuring an integrated strategic plan with aligned objectives, execution, and resourcing.
  • Create an inclusive environment in support of the company's commitment to diversity.
  • Model ethical, Credo-based leadership with deep knowledge and respect for legal and compliance requirements.
